The theme() function allows to customize all parts of the ggplot2 … WebAxis transformations: log, sqrt, etc. By default, the axes are linearly scaled. It is possible to transform the axes with log, power, roots, and so on. There are two ways of transforming an axis. One is to use a scale transform, …

WebTo change the range of a continuous axis, the functions xlim () and ylim () can be used as follow : # x axis limits sp + xlim(min, max) # y axis limits sp + ylim(min, max) min and max are the minimum and the maximum …
